Oni Mask shishimai tearing and/ or stainsTraditional Japanese Oni Mask Description Oni () are probably the most common supernatural beings in Japanese cosmology and are depicted as rampaging, violent, and cruel. Almost always depicted with horns, their faces are typically pink, red, or blue grey. Genrally, oni are fearsome supernatural creatures; they have been described as the guardians of Buddhist Hell, demons who serve as torturers there, carrying out the punishments issued by the queen
